New Delhi: The government is set to introduce a bill in the Lok Sabha on Wednesday aimed at providing a legal framework for the removal of the Prime Minister, Chief Ministers of states, or Ministers of Union Territories, including Jammu and Kashmir, if they are arrested or detained on serious criminal charges.

The Congress opposed the tabling of the Bill, calling it an attempt to destabilise governments in oposition-ruled states by the ruling party at the Centre.

If the Bill gets passed, a minister who has been in jail for 30 consecutive days on charges of a serious crime (offences punishable by five years or more), s/he will be removed from office by the President on the advice of the Prime Minister.

Even if the Prime Minister does not advise, the minister will be automatically removed from office after the 31st day. If the Prime Minister himself is in jail for 30 days on such charges, he will have to resign by the 31st day, otherwise his position will automatically end. Similarly, if a state minister is in jail for 30 days, the Governor will remove him on the advice of the Chief Minister.

The minister’s post will automatically end on the 31st day if the CM does not advice. If the Chief Minister himself remains in jail for 30 days, he will have to resign by the 31st day, otherwise his post will automatically end.

The proposed legislation seeks to amend Articles 75, 164, and 239AA of the Constitution, as well as Section 54 of the Jammu and Kashmir Reorganisation Act, 2019.

The Statement of Objects and Reasons of the Bill highlights the urgency of safeguarding constitutional morality and ensuring public trust in elected representatives.

The Bill states that while elected leaders embody the hopes and aspirations of the people, there is currently no provision under the Constitution to remove a sitting Prime Minister or Minister who is arrested and detained on serious criminal charges.

“It is expected that the character and conduct of Ministers holding office should be beyond any ray of suspicion,” the statement read. “A Minister, who is facing allegations of serious criminal offences, arrested and detained in custody, may thwart or hinder the canons of constitutional morality and principles of good governance and eventually diminish the constitutional trust reposed by people in him,” it says.

Soon after the Bill were listed for business in the Lok Sabha, the Congress opposed it, saying that the ruling party wishes to bring such a law to remove opposition chief ministers after failing to defeat them electorally.

“What a vicious circle! No guidelines for arrest followed! Arrests of opposition leaders rampant and disproportionate,” senior advocate and Congress leader Abhishek Manu Singhvi posted on X.

“The best way to destabilise the opposition is to unleash biased central agencies to arrest opposition CMs and, despite being unable to defeat them electorally, remove them by arbitrary arrests!! And no ruling party incumbent CM ever touched!!,” he added.
